Arroyomolinos, Spain: A decrease in cooling in mid-July Swellter of Central Spain no longer requires having a private swimming pool, or risking Covid-19 transmission at a crowded public swimming facilities, aura of cenet found.
The 21-year-old waiter of Madrid and three friends rented a private pool in a house in a house in Arroyomolinos, a city of 28 km (18 miles) southwest of the capital, using the Swimmy application.
“You are more protected here, without anyone bother you.
It’s a good idea, I don’t think I’ll go back to the city pool,” said Cenet to Reuters when he relaxed in the pool.
This pandemic has a business such as manufacturing and maintenance of ponds around the world, because more and more people choose to avoid ponds and beach communities.
FLUIDRA Spain, the largest swimming pool equipment maker in the world, in May posted a 40-fold profit leap and said the demand for housing pools tended to remain strong.
The owner uses swimmy applications can get up to 1,200 euros ($ 1,413) per month by renting out their ponds, said Estefania Leiva, Director of Communication in the arm of Spain Swimmy, which was founded in 2017 in France.
Prices in Madrid areas usually range from 12 to 30 euros per person for half a day.
“Although the restrictions of Covid-19 have relaxed this year, in May and June we have doubled the number of orders compared to last year,” Leiva said.
This month’s new infection surge has forced some areas to handle some restrictions in the past few weeks.
He said there were 150,000 application users who took their choice between 3,500 private pools in Spain and France.
Swimmy also operates in Italy, Germany and the United States.
Pool owner rented by Cenet and his friends began using the application last year.
“I rarely enjoy the pool, so if I only use it a few hours I prefer someone else to enjoy it and the money is very useful because this kind of pool is expensive to be treated,” Vanessa Ghirardato said.
